]> www.infradead.org Git - users/dwmw2/ews-sync.git/commitdiff
Use icalrecurrencetype_clear() in process_recurrence() for array termination.
authorDavid Woodhouse <David.Woodhouse@intel.com>
Wed, 18 May 2011 09:07:08 +0000 (10:07 +0100)
committerDavid Woodhouse <David.Woodhouse@intel.com>
Wed, 18 May 2011 09:08:03 +0000 (10:08 +0100)
calitem_to_ical.c

index f0cda0aa8fce6fd7eb6e4f01e0ec7ce2babe6019..b623094fb0426a305aec77206b92ad40a0c11032 100644 (file)
@@ -652,7 +652,8 @@ gboolean process_recurrence(icalcomponent *comp, xmlNode *xml_node, icaltimezone
        icalproperty *prop;
        xmlNode *xml_node2;
 
-       ical_recur.freq = ICAL_NO_RECURRENCE;
+       icalrecurrencetype_clear (&ical_recur);
+
        if (!zone)
                g_warning("Recurrence with no recognised TimeZone. Hope this is an all-day event");